When is Dove Season in South Carolina?

The South Carolina Department of Natural Resources (SCDNR) sets the dates for dove hunting each year. It's crucial to check the official SCDNR website for the most up-to-date information on the 2024-2025 hunting season dates, as they can vary. This article provides general guidance, but always confirm with the official source before heading out. The season typically spans several weeks, often starting in early September and continuing into late November or early December, broken into segments.

Understanding the Season Structure:

Dove season in South Carolina is often divided into segments or splits. This allows for better management of the dove population and provides hunters with multiple opportunities throughout the fall. These splits might include an early season, a mid-season, and perhaps a late season. Again, check the SCDNR website for the specific dates and regulations for the 2024-2025 hunting seasons.

Where to Hunt Doves in South Carolina?

South Carolina offers a variety of excellent dove hunting locations. Public lands managed by the SCDNR often provide opportunities for hunters. Private lands are another popular option, but always secure permission from the landowner before hunting.

Finding Your Hunting Spot:

  • Public Hunting Lands: Research SCDNR-managed wildlife management areas (WMAs) known for dove hunting. These areas often have specific regulations, so be sure to review them thoroughly before your hunt.
  • Private Land: Contact landowners who have fields or areas known to attract doves. Building relationships with farmers is often a successful approach.
  • Food Sources: Look for areas with abundant food sources like agricultural fields (wheat, milo, sunflowers). Doves are attracted to these areas, making them prime hunting spots.

Tips for a Successful Dove Hunt in South Carolina

Planning and preparation are key to a successful dove hunt. Following these tips can increase your chances of bagging your limit:

  • Scout Ahead: Visit potential hunting locations before the season starts to assess the area's dove population and identify suitable hunting spots.
  • Use Decoys: Dove decoys can be effective in attracting birds to your hunting location.
  • Proper Gear: Wear camouflage clothing to blend in with the surroundings. Use a shotgun appropriate for dove hunting. Make sure your hunting license and any necessary permits are up to date.
  • Hunting Partner: Hunting with a partner can be more efficient, and allows for a safer hunting experience.
